我尝试运行以下代码,该函数在第一次接收后仍然返回0:
while (true)
{
int res = uv_run(uv_default_loop(), UV_RUN_ONCE);
if (res == 0)
printf("ok\n");
}
有没有办法重置循环,让它在第二次接收时返回0,而不会在第一次成功时被卡住?
在我的SQL Server2005数据库中,用户属于某个角色,并且该角色已被授予对所有存储过程的execute权限。其中一个存储过程将数据插入名为tableA的表中。
用户对tableA具有显式拒绝权限。但是,用户仍然可以执行存储过程来插入新数据。
有没有办法防止用户向表中插入新数据(除了将用户从具有execute权限的角色中删除)
create table tableA
(id int identity(1,1), data varchar(20)
)
create proc uspInsertTableA
(@data varchar(20))
with execute as ca
我正在尝试使用urllib2库来阅读网站。下面是我的脚本:
import urllib2
# Get a file-like object for the Python Web site's home page.
def wikitranslate(word):
translation = ''
pageURL = ''
opener = urllib2.build_opener()
f = opener.open("http://fr.wikipedia.org/w/api.php?action=opense